Abstract

Maqolada Stevia rebaudianani o’stirishda biofertilizatsiya ta’sirini o’rganish bo’yicha yurtimiz va jahonning yetakchi olimlarining bu borada olib borgan ilmiy izlanishlari tahlili o’rganilgan. Jumladan, Stevia rebaudiananing agrobiologik xususiyatlari va biofertilizatorlar (phosphate-solubilizing bacteria, Azotobacter, mikoriza, Trichoderma va endofit bakteriyalar va boshqalar) qo‘llanilishining o‘sish, biomassa va steviol glikozidlar (steviosid, rebaudiosid A) miqdoriga ta’sirini tahlil qiladi. Tahlil tadqiqotlarida, mahalliy sharoitda biofertilizatsiya imkoniyatlariga alohida e’tibor qaratildi.
